Interview questions · medium
Explain the differences between Repartition and Coalesce. When would you use each?
Difference between ROW_NUMBER(), RANK(), and DENSE_RANK() with examples.
Difference between where and having clause with examples.
What are primary keys and foreign keys? Why are they important?
What is a self-join, and when would you use it?
What is normalization and denormalization? When would you use each?
What is the difference between a view and a materialized view?
Describe a time when you went above and beyond for a project or a customer.
Give an example of a time you failed and what you learned from it.
Copy Large Files from On-Premises to Azure in ADF
Add Row Numbers using window function in PySpark
Type or paste your answer to any of these questions and our AI Coach scores it, highlights gaps, and rewrites it at FAANG quality. Free to try.